Comprehending TSCM Services (TSCM)

Technical Surveillance Countermeasures (TSCM) encompass a variety of techniques and technologies intended to identify and eliminate unauthorized surveillance activities. These measures are critical for securing confidential data and preserving privacy in both individual and corporate environments. TSCM encompasses multiple methods, comprising electronic sweeps, signal detection, and physical inspections to detect covert surveillance devices including bugs or cameras.

Specialists in TSCM use advanced equipment to search for radio frequencies, infrared signals, and other indicators of surveillance technology. The process also includes evaluating the physical environment to uncover potential vulnerabilities that could be leveraged by adversaries.

Techniques for Physical Surveillance

Surveillance dangers appear in multiple forms, each employing distinct techniques to acquire information stealthily. Physical monitoring methods mainly include the watching of subjects or sites while targets remain unaware. Frequent tactics include pursuing a target, employing automobiles to monitor activity, and placing static monitors in tactical spots. These personnel commonly integrate into their settings, making detection challenging. Moreover, the application of masks or pretexts can more effectively increase their capability to stay undetected. Notably, surveillance can also extend to public spaces, where subjects can be tracked via natural surroundings or crowds to disguise the surveyor's identity. Comprehending these tangible methods is vital for formulating protective measures to protect sensitive information and ensure individual safety.

Electronic Listening Devices

Even though many focus their attention on physical surveillance methods, electronic eavesdropping devices pose a significant and insidious threat to privacy. These devices can include covert microphones, camera systems, and RF transmitters, able to record audio and video without detection. Common examples are wiretaps, which intercept telephone communications, and covert cameras camouflaged as everyday objects. Moreover, smartphone applications can also serve as eavesdropping tools, facilitating remote access to conversations and data. The proliferation of these technologies has made it progressively difficult for individuals to safeguard their personal information. Awareness of these threats is vital for implementing effective countermeasures. Regular bug sweeps and updated security protocols can help mitigate the risks presented by electronic eavesdropping devices, guaranteeing enhanced privacy and security.

Essential Gear for Reliable Bug Detection

Effective bug sweeping necessitates a carefully selected arsenal of tools designed to locate and neutralize hidden surveillance devices. Critical items include RF detectors, which recognize radio frequency signals broadcast by eavesdropping equipment. These devices can scan for typical frequencies employed by bugs, allowing sweepers to identify potential threats.

Moreover, thermal imaging devices help in finding hidden cameras by detecting heat signatures. Sound sensors can identify audio signals, exposing the presence of microphones. Jamming equipment can also be deployed to disrupt unauthorized communications, however their use must conform to legal regulations.

Furthermore, a flashlight and magnifying glass are essential for visual inspections, aiding in revealing concealed devices in everyday objects. Finally, bug sweeping software can assess electronic devices for unauthorized access, additionally improving security. Combined, these tools provide individuals with the capability to conduct important information comprehensive and efficient bug sweeps, securing a secure environment against invasive surveillance.

Comprehensive Guide to Performing a Professional Bug Sweep

Carrying out a comprehensive bug sweep necessitates a systematic approach to ensure that no hidden surveillance devices go undetected. The process starts with a detailed assessment of the space to identify potential risk zones. Subsequently, the person conducting the sweep should collect the necessary tools, such as RF detectors, thermal imaging devices, and audio surveillance detection equipment.

The subsequent phase requires an initial visual examination of the surroundings, emphasizing common hiding spots including smoke detectors, electrical outlets, and furniture. After this, the individual should utilize detection equipment to scan for radio frequencies or unusual heat signatures.

Once the initial sweep is completed, it's crucial to carry out a secondary review, re-evaluating any suspicious zones. Finally, documenting discoveries is vital for future reference and analysis, guaranteeing that any discovered devices can be handled accordingly. This structured method enhances the likelihood of identifying and neutralizing hidden surveillance risks effectively.

Understanding Legal as well as Ethical Aspects of TSCM

Understanding the legal and ethical components of Technical Surveillance Countermeasures (TSCM) is essential for experts in the field, as it ensures compliance with laws and regulations governing surveillance activities. TSCM experts must be familiar with federal, state, and local laws that establish the boundaries of surveillance and privacy rights. Unlawful surveillance can cause significant legal consequences and damage professional reputations.

Regarding ethics, practitioners must maintain integrity and respect customer confidentiality. They should avoid invasive tactics that could breach personal privacy or trust. Transparency in operations and clear communication with clients about approaches and potential outcomes are essential.

Additionally, TSCM practitioners should remain informed about developing legal frameworks and ethical standards to accommodate changes in technology and societal expectations. This persistent education encourages responsible practice and bolsters the credibility of the TSCM profession in an increasingly complex security landscape.

What Qualifications Are Needed to Become a TSCM Professional?

To be a TSCM expert, one usually demands a background in electronic engineering, dedicated training in surveillance equipment detection, robust analytical skills, and certifications associated with security technologies and countermeasures. A background in security is also beneficial.

How Frequently Should Bug Sweeps Be Performed?

Regular bug sweeps should be performed, most commonly every three to six months, or on a more regular basis if there are specific concerns or changes in security protocols. This guarantees sustained defense against electronic eavesdropping dangers and compromises.

Could DIY Bug Sweeping Be Productive?

DIY bug sweeping may be effective for basic inspections; however, it frequently lacks the precision and expertise provided by professionals. People may miss advanced equipment, resulting in potential vulnerabilities in their security measures.

What Signs Indicate a Possible Surveillance Threat?

Evidence of a potential monitoring threat includes unusual electronic disruptions, odd sounds while talking, objects moved from their usual position, repeated feelings of being observed, and sudden conduct changes from acquaintances, suggesting potential monitoring or intrusion.

How Do I Choose a Trustworthy TSCM Service Provider?

When selecting a reliable TSCM service provider, one should review their credentials, expertise, and client references. Additionally, verifying their procedures and making sure they use up-to-date technology can help ensure comprehensive and detailed surveillance detection services.
